			<content type="html"><![CDATA[<div class="quotebox"><blockquote><p>Still I see no use for arty in this mod... sadly... thing is vehicles move relatively fast, blast radius for the Pakard Mortar is pathetically small, and well... you&#039;d get 100% more done by just fighting the normal way than going.</p></blockquote></div><p>The mortar doesn&#039;t need a big blast radius, as you can fire one shot a second or so. If you work in tandem with one or more players and fire in tandem, taking turns shooting while the others reload, you can lay down a continous rain of fire at an enemy position. If you spread your shots out enough, it should make the enemy run for cover, making it easier for the rest of the team to attack.</p><p>In theory, at least. We haven&#039;t tested this properly yet - the closest thing I got was a match where me and JaFaR got a fireteam set up and ready, only for our position to come under heavy attack <img src="https://forums.fsmod.com/img/smilies/hmm.png" width="15" height="15" alt="hmm" /> . We got off a few shots, but they impacted nowhere near any enemies, and the rest of the round was spent frantically defending the nearest control point.</p><div class="quotebox"><blockquote><p>You know what... 			<content type="html"><![CDATA[<p>Ever since I actually realized that the mortar was not a terribly strange close combat infantry-killer, but actually a medium-range infantry suppression weapon, I&#039;ve had a liking for firing it, mostly offline, at targets, preferably ones I can&#039;t see (blind indirect fire is so much fun in actual combat). Now, short of having a designated spotter, or anyone else in the team who happens to be in view of the impact area, who can tell me how the shells hit, and short of practicing offline, which I consider slightly cheater-ish, there&#039; s no way in-game to help me accurately land shells. I miss the old spotter system in BF1942 where you could see where your shells hit if only a sniper &#039;marked&#039; the target for you with his binoculars in advance.</p><p>I&#039;m thinking maybe the explosion graphic could have an icon on the map, but that&#039;d of course be 100% accurate, and make things a bit too easy. Or maybe I could have the choice, when firing the mortar, from firing advanced &#039;marker&#039; shells that told me where they landed through some sort of advanced hi-tech Star Wars technology (with an icon) and the ordinary HE shells. I could have three or four marker shells in addition to the HE shells, and some way of switching between them (don&#039;t know if that&#039;s possible, maybe the two different shell types could be two different weapons, like the M4 in BF2 that has you switch weapons to fire grenades instead of bullets).</p><p>Any ideas for ways to make mortar fire more effective, other than trial and error?</p><p><strong>Edit:</strong> I actually have an idea. Set up a squad so that the Squad Leader is the spotter, and everyone else in the squad carry mortars. Now, the SL will sit in sight of the target, and the mortar infantrymen sit somewhere else, behind a sand dune or fallen tree of whatever the map has to offer. One of the mortars then fires one single shell, with everyone else in the squad taking note of how he aims. When the shell hits, the SL uses the Issue Order feature to tel the squad where the shell hit, and the squad knows that the shell hit where the &#039;Attack here&#039; icon appears on the minimap. Correcting fire is carried out, one shell at a time, until a shell hits its mark, at which point the real barrage can begin. Provided the spotter isn&#039;t killed, it should work.</p><p><strong>Edit2:</strong> If everything else fails, I&#039;ll know my shells are hitting when I start receving messages like &#039;OMG getting pwn3d by mortars help plz!!1&#039; or &#039;WTF kick safekeeper he is camping with artillery!!1&#039; <img src="https://forums.fsmod.com/img/smilies/big_smile.png" width="15" height="15" alt="big_smile" /></p>]]></content>
